Fear. It's there for all of us. About a lot of stuff. I'm afraid that I won't nail my talk tonight. But when you can embrace the fear, allow it to be a normal part of being human -- something else opens up on the other side of the "fear acceptance.” The fear starts to dissipate, not having as much punch as before. Try it. Speak directly to the fear. “Hey, thanks for sharing that, fear. Got it. You're fear, that's what you do. I feel you. That's what I do as a human being. Now, what's next.” Then see...

Urge surfing is a mindfulness skill that refers to managing unwanted urges or behaviors like emotional outbursts, aggression, or addictive urges. Instead of trying to suppress or give in to the urge, individuals are encouraged to practice acceptance or “riding out the waves of urges” on an imaginary surfboard. The DBT Urge Surfing Technique Handout explains what urge surfing is and guides clients on adopting a non-judgmental stance towards the urge in four steps. It illustrates a wave, along with different stages of the urge, such as the trigger, rise, peak, and fall. Using this handout helps kids and teens learn to manage unwanted urges and emotions, and reduce impulsive behavior, which leads to better self-control. When they feel an urge coming, they can pause and focus on breathing exercises.
